What part of the body uses active transport to take up nutrients after concentration has reached equilibrium

Answers

The villi of the small intestine use active transport to take up nutrients after concentration has reached equilibrium.

What is Active transport?

Active transport may be defined as the process that occurs against the concentration gradient and is mediated by carrier proteins. Metabolic energy is used to move ions or molecules against a concentration gradient.

During the process of digestion, the villi in the small intestine enthrall the soluble nutrients gradually. Over time, the concentration of nutrients in the villi acquires an equilibrium with the concentration in the gut. Until here, the nutrient uptake is carried by the process of passive diffusion.

But after attaining the equilibrium, the nutrient uptake is carried by the process of active transport.

What two processes make up cell division

Answers

Answer:

Mitosis and Meiosis

How does cell division work?

The cell that is dividing in a cell division process is referred to as the parent cell. Upon division, the parent cell produces two daughter cells. The next phase, known as the cell cycle, involves repeating the procedure.
Cells control their division by exchanging chemical signals via unique proteins called cyclins with one another. These signals function as switches that inform cells when to begin dividing and afterwards when to stop. For you to develop and for your wounds to heal, cells must divide. Cells must also cease dividing at the appropriate moment. Cancer can result from a cell's inability to stop dividing when it should, which is a condition known as cell division failure.

Now, how do cells divide?

There are two ways for cells to divide, depending on the type: mitosis and meiosis. Each of these strategies for cell division has unique qualities. A single cell splits into two identical cells with the same number of chromosomes during mitosis, which is one of the major distinctions between the two processes. Cell division of this kind is beneficial for fundamental development, repair, and maintenance. A cell divides into four cells during meiosis, each of which has half as many chromosomes. To promote genetic variety and sexual reproduction, the number of chromosomes must be cut in half.

A wet-mount slide of red onion cells is studied using a compound light microscope.
One of the cells has seen under high power is shown below in the picture (Sorry the picture is bad)

Part A: identify the name of each structure A, B, and C.
Use the terms listed as a word bank. Cell wall, Cytoplasm, and cell membrane.

Part B: A highly concentrated Salt solution has been added to the slide that this plant cell is on. Explain in detail what you would expect to see happening to the plant cell as a result.

Answers

Part A: A= cytoplasm, B= cell wall and C= cell membrane.

In Part B under this condition, we expected to see the phenomenon called plasmolysis.

How, explain your answer briefly?

Eukaryotic cells consist on a cytoplasm (internal medium) which contains different organelles. Covering the cytoplasm we found a first thin layer called cell membrane and an external rigid layer called the cell wall.

When a cell is subjected to a media with a salt concentration higher than salt concentration inside the cell (hypertonic media), water inside the vacuole (an organelle that constitutes almost 90 % of cell volume and contains water) tends to move out of the cell in response to the concentration gradient.

This phenomenon is called plasmolysis and is possible because of the permeability characteristics of cell membrane and cell wall.

Which of the following is the primary source of energy for the brain?

Answers

Answer:

Glucose

Explanation:

Because of the following factors, glucose serves as the brain's primary energy source. Glucose may be easily catabolized to provide energy to the brain since it cannot tolerate interruptions in energy flow. Since the brain cannot store calories, a quick supply of chemicals that can provide energy is essential for the brain's smooth operation. In this situation, blood can easily transfer glucose. Although fatty acids provide a source of energy for the rest of the body, they are unable to cross the blood-brain barrier because they are bound to blood albumin in blood plasma. These justifications explain why glucose serves as the brain's main source of energy. Ketone bodies could be the secondary source.
